Velodrom was built as a track cycling arena but has become one of Berlin's favorite concert venues, prized by reviewers for its sound quality, well-organized staff, and thoughtful touches like complimentary earplugs. It regularly hosts touring artists, drawing an enthusiastic crowd that treats it as a top pick among the city's mid-to-large venues. The cocktail selection and general amenities add to its reputation as more than just a functional arena. Its high trendy score reflects its standing with a younger, concert-going audience.
